About the Opportunity

The Compliance function at OKX is responsible for the overall compliance culture at the company. We are a team of risk-minded problem solvers who advise the business on the company’s regulatory obligations and enterprise risk. AML/CTF and Sanctions risk management is a core pillar of our Compliance programme and a key area of risk that we proactively seek to mitigate. The position reports directly to the Head of Compliance, OKX International.

What You’ll Be Doing

Participate, track and monitor compliance reviews and investigations.

Make determinations and decisions on cases investigated.

Conduct additional research to ascertain validity of matches/findings.

Prepare STR materials and draft STR narratives.

Assist with special projects as needed, with the ability to work in a fast-paced, ever-changing environment.

Engaging cross-functionally (with groups such as Data, Engineering, Finance, Legal, Product, and Risk) to implement an effective compliance management program in line with the global standards and industry best practices.

What We Look For In You 

Bachelor's degree or equivalent practical experience.

Knowledge of AML/CFT/Sanctions/KYC and industry best practices.

Proven ability to work within and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ment.

Self-motivated, critical thinker and adept at working independently and in a dispersed team environment covering multiple and varied tasks.

Intuitive, highly ethical and comfortable to question and challenge.

Strong communication and presentation skills, both verbal and written.

Nice to Haves

3+ years experience in conducting AML/KYC related account activity analysis, due-diligence, and investigations in a financial services institution.

Prior experience working in a multi-national or matrix environment.

Prior experience working in the crypto industry.

Familiarity with commonly used AML and Compliance tool(s), such as Chainalysis, World Check, etc.

Relevant industry certifications, e.g., CAMS, ICA.

How much does remote job with crypto pay?

The pay for a remote job with crypto can vary widely depending on the specific role, company, and location

In general, salaries in the crypto industry tend to be competitive, and remote positions may offer additional benefits such as flexible schedules and the ability to work from anywhere in the world

It's important to note that compensation for remote jobs in the crypto industry can be affected by factors such as cost of living, local job market conditions, and the company's budget

Here are some examples of typical salaries for different roles in the crypto industry:

  1. Blockchain Developer: The average salary for a blockchain developer is around $123,000 per year in the United States. However, this can vary based on experience, skills, and location.
  2. Cryptocurrency Analyst: The average salary for a cryptocurrency analyst is around $80,000 per year in the United States.
  3. Cryptocurrency Trader: The average salary for a cryptocurrency trader is around $100,000 per year in the United States.
